What’s proposed
Retention of existing agricultural building measuring (260sq.m.) and the partial change of use of the building to a transport depot (125sq.m.). In addition the application also includes for the retention of a cabin type structure (30sq.m.) as an associated tool lock up
SD05A/0190 is a planning application to South Dublin County Council for retention of existing agricultural building measuring (260sq.m.) and the partial change, received on 15 Mar 2005; the council declared it invalid on 14 Apr 2005.
